How Our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air Process Works

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your hardwood floors are restored to their original beauty. We understand the importance of acting fast and taking the right steps to prevent further damage. Within the first 24 hours, our crew will assess the damage, extract the water, and apply specialized drying equipment to reduce the risk of warping, cupping, or buckling.

Step 1: Assessment and Extraction

Our technicians will inspect your floors to find out the extent of the damage and identify the source of the water. We’ll extract the water using specialized equipment, such as water extractors and wet vacuums, to prevent further damage and reduce drying time.

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ll apply advanced drying equipment, including desiccant dehumidifiers and air movers, to speed up the drying process and prevent secondary damage. Our team will also monitor the moisture levels to ensure your floors are drying evenly and safely.

Step 3: Inspection and Repair

Once your floors are completely dry, our team will inspect the area to identify any remaining damage or potential issues. We’ll repair or replace any damaged boards to ensure your floors look like new.

Step 4: Final Inspection and Cleaning

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your hardwood floors are restored to their original condition. We’ll also clean your floors to remove any dirt, dust, or debris that may have accumulated during the repair process.

Warning Signs You Need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air

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even render your floors unusable. Be on the lookout for:

Warped or Buckled Boards

If you notice your hardwood floors are warping or buckling, it’s a sign that the water damage is severe and needs immediate attention. Our team will assess the damage and recommend the necessary repairs to restore your floors.

Visible Water Stains

Water stains on your hardwood floors can be a sign of underlying damage. Don’t ignore these stains, they can spread and cause further damage if left untreated. Our team will extract the water and apply specialized drying equipment to prevent further damage.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ors emanating from your hardwood floors can be a sign of mold or mildew growth. This can be a health hazard and needs prompt attention. Our team will identify and address the source of the odor to ensure your floors are safe and healthy.

Loose or Squeaky Boards

Loose or squeaky hardwood floorboards can be a sign that the water damage has compromised the structural integrity of your floors. Our team will assess the damage and recommend the necessary repairs to ensure your floors are safe and secure.

Visible Cracks or Gaps

Visible cracks or gaps between your hardwood floorboards can be a sign of underlying damage. Our team will assess the damage and recommend the necessary repairs to ensure your floors are restored to their original condition.

Discoloration or Fading

Discoloration or fading of your hardwood floors can be a sign that the water damage has compromised the finish or the wood itself. Our team will assess the damage and recommend the necessary repairs to restore your floors to their original beauty.

Hardwood Floor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ill on a single board Yes No Most small spills can be managed with a towel and some patience.
Large water damage on multiple boards No Yes Large water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ure a safe and healthy environment.
Water damage with visible mold or mildew growth No Yes Mold and mildew growth can be a health hazard and needs prompt attention from a professional to ensure safe and healthy living conditions.
Water damage with structural compromise No Yes Structural compromise needs immediate attention from a professional to ensure the integrity of your home’s foundation and prevent further damage.
